Prep Time:10 mins
Cook Time:20 mins
Total Time:30 mins
Servings: 4

Ingredients

  • 200 grams Baby corn
  • 100 grams Cauliflower florets
  • 250 milliliters Unsweetened almond milk
  • 50 milliliters Heavy cream
  • 1 tablespoon Butter
  • 2 cloves Garlic
  • 1 small Onion
  • 500 milliliters Vegetable broth
  • 0.5 teaspoon Sal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on Black pepper
  • 0.25 teaspoon Ground paprika
  • 1 tablespoon Chopped chives (for garnish)

Directions

Step 1

Finely chop the baby corn, cauliflower, garlic, and onion.

Step 2

In a large pot, heat the butter over medium heat until melted.

Step 3

Add the garlic and onion to the pot. Sauté until fragrant and translucent, about 2-3 minutes.

Step 4

Add the chopped baby corn and cauliflower to the pot, stirring to coat them in the butter.

Step 5

Pour in the vegetable broth, bring to a boil, then reduce the heat and let it simmer for 10 minutes, until the vegetables are tender.

Step 6

Carefully transfer the mixture to a blender and blend until smooth. If you prefer a chunkier texture, you can pulse the blender instead of blending completely.

Step 7

Return the blended soup to the pot. Stir in the unsweetened almond milk and heavy cream.

Step 8

Season the soup with salt, black pepper, and ground paprika, adjusting to taste.

Step 9

Simmer the soup for an additional 5 minutes to let the flavors meld together.

Step 10

Serve hot, garnished with chopped chives, and enjoy this creamy and satisfying keto-friendly soup!
